The verdict

Marriott SurfWatch runs at 167% of its industry's injury rate - more dangerous than the typical Hotels, resort, without casinos workplace, earning a grade D.

Marriott SurfWatch safety composite

Marriott SurfWatch scores strongest on fatalities (safer than 50% of same-industry peers) and weakest on dart rate (safer than 45%), blended into one 0-100 breakdown against same-industry peers. A missing measure drops out and redistributes its weight rather than deflating the score. This is a per-dimension breakdown, distinct from the single letter grade above it (which weights TCR alone against the BLS industry benchmark).

Marriott SurfWatch injury rate improved

Marriott SurfWatch's TCR fell 196.7 from 200.0 in 2017 to 3.3 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2017 at 200.0 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.44×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Data Source: OSHA Injury Tracking Application (ITA), mandatory establishment-level injury/illness reports. Grades compare employer Total Case Rate (TCR) to BLS IIF industry benchmarks. Data covers years reported by this establishment: 2024, 2023, 2022, 2020, 2019, 2018, 2017. This is publicly available government data - not a legal determination of workplace conditions.
